Drawing printed in November 1926 in the Chanticleer, a humor magazine produced by Rutgers students. The image depicts a black character holding an axe and dragging a rooster by the neck. This image served as the header for a recurring feature called "Rooster Eggs" that collected one-liner jokes. The title "Rooster Eggs," as well as the name of the magazine, allude to the old Rutgers mascot: a medieval fighting rooster character called Chanticleer.

The author of the drawing is Frank S. Amon, Rutgers class of 1927.
